2009-03-28 2 views
1

Я использую датчик ускорения для расчета текущих ускорений и возвращает двойное значение.Как округлить двойное значение к выбранному числу десятичных знаков в .NET?

Однако я хотел бы сравнить текущее ускорение со значением 9.8. Прежде чем сделать это, я должен округлить значение, полученное от датчика, поэтому вопрос: как округлить двойное значение к выбранному числу десятичных знаков в .NET?

ответ

4

Math.Round - т.е.

double val = Math.Round(current, 1); // 1dp 
+0

arghhh бить меня по 50 секунд :-) –

+0

я редактировал, так что вы вполне можете получить очки в любом случае; -p –